Parodos GTG Colin Darke Opening 6pm � 8pm 4th � 20 November 2010 Project Space About the Exhibition Parodos GTG is the first showing of Colin Darke�s most recent series of paintings, Parodos, along with accompanying animations of its installation in the gallery space. The work, consisting of sixty paintings and two animations, reproduces a short film of the delivery of a speech by Russian revolutionary leader Vladimir Lenin. It refers implicitly to Sophocles� play Antigone and Lenin�s looped back-and-forth motion as he addresses his audience echoes the movement of the Greek chorus as it expresses the moral arguments of the drama. In formal terms, the piece also references the work of Bertolt Brecht, in which �Film in its own right can be used in the epic theatre as a kind of optical chorus.� About the Artist Colin Darke, originally from London, is based in Belfast. He studied at Goldsmiths College from 1977 to 1980 and is currently completing his PhD at the University of Ulster. He has shown widely, including solo shows in Dublin, Derry, London and Toronto. Group shows include Manifesta 3 (2000), Venice Biennale (2003), Busan Biennale (South Korea, 2004) and God and Goods (Villa Manin, Italy, 2008). About the Gallery From its beginnings, in 1998, in a former linen mill on a contested �peace line� in North Belfast, Golden Thread Gallery has delivered annual programmes of exhibitions and activities designed to make a real contribution to the visual arts and wider communities in Northern Ireland. Now located in Belfast�s developing �sailor-town� area, on the edge of the city centre, Golden Thread Gallery has grown a unique position in the region by simultaneously developing programs of contemporary art that reach local and international audiences. Golden Thread Gallery has no permanent collection. Providing instead an ongoing series of temporary exhibitions and activities, that provide accessible and thought provoking opportunities to engage with aspects of contemporary artistic practice.
